#61dd7d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#61dd7d is composed of 38% red, 86.7%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.4%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 133.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.6% and a lightness of 62.4%. #61dd7d color hex could be obtained by blending #c2fffa with #00bb00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#61dd7d color description : Soft lime green.
The hexadecimal color #61dd7d has RGB values of R:97, G:221,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 6413693.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f5 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ca29d is the less saturated color, while #43fb6d is the most saturated one.
